Why Instagram Captions Matter

A strong Instagram caption can increase engagement by inviting followers to like, comment, share, or save your post. It adds context to the image, gives it meaning, and lets your personality shine. While the photo or video gets attention, the caption encourages interaction — and that’s what boosts your reach in the algorithm.

Good captions can:

  • Provide background or tell a story
  • Make followers laugh or feel something
  • Include calls to action (like “tag a friend” or “double-tap if you agree”)
  • Use hashtags to reach new audiences

Types of Captions That Work

Captions should match the tone of your post and audience. Here are a few tried-and-true styles that perform well:

1. Funny Captions

Humor is a universal connector. A clever or cheeky line can make your followers smile and share your post.

Example: “I followed my heart… it led me to the fridge.”

2. Inspirational Quotes

These are great for motivational content or aesthetically pleasing posts.

Example: “Do more things that make you forget to check your phone.”

3. Short & Snappy

Sometimes, less is more — especially if the image speaks for itself.

Example: “Mood.”

4. Engagement Prompts

Ask a question or encourage interaction.

Example: “Coffee first or gym first — what’s your ritual?”

5. Behind-the-Scenes

Give your followers a peek into your life or process.

Example: “What you didn’t see: 27 failed selfies before this one.”

Tips for Writing Better Instagram Captions

  • Know Your Audience: Use language, humor, and references they’ll relate to.
  • Use Emojis Strategically: They can replace words, add emotion, or just make it more fun.
  • Tell a Story: Especially for longer captions — make it personal and honest.
  • Include a Call-to-Action (CTA): Encourage users to comment, tag, or click the link in your bio.
  • Break Up Long Captions: Use line breaks or emojis as bullets for readability.

Hashtags & Captions: A Powerful Pair

Don’t forget hashtags — they increase discoverability. You can include them in your caption or as a comment. Choose a mix of popular and niche hashtags relevant to your post.

Example: #InstaDaily #CaptionGoals #PhotographyLovers
